Understanding the ENFJ Personality

Before exploring the specifics of home decor and spatial arrangement, it is crucial to understand the core characteristics of the ENFJ personality. Rooted in the Myers-Briggs Type Indicator (MBTI) framework, ENFJs are extroverted, intuitive, feeling, and judging individuals. This unique combination shapes how they perceive the world and relate to others.

  • Empathetic: ENFJs possess a profound ability to sense and share the feelings of others, making them highly attuned to emotional undercurrents in their environment. This capacity drives their desire to create spaces that offer emotional safety and comfort.
  • Charismatic: Naturally magnetic, ENFJs often take on leadership roles within their social circles. Their charisma enables them to inspire and motivate those around them, which reflects in their homes as spaces that encourage connection and positivity.
  • Social: Thriving in interpersonal interactions, ENFJs are energized by social gatherings and meaningful conversations. Their home is often a hub for social activity, designed to facilitate easy interaction and engagement.
  • Organized: Driven by a judging preference, ENFJs appreciate structure and order. They tend to keep their environments neat and thoughtfully arranged, which helps maintain harmony and reduces stress.
  • Visionary: ENFJs are future-oriented and idealistic. They often imbue their living spaces with elements that inspire growth, learning, and personal development.

Designing a Welcoming Home: Core Elements

Creating a home environment that resonates with ENFJ qualities begins with intentional design choices that promote warmth, openness, and inclusivity. Here are foundational elements to keep in mind:

Open and Flexible Floor Plans

An open layout is particularly beneficial for ENFJs, as it encourages fluid movement and interaction. Removing physical barriers between the living room, dining area, and kitchen enables guests to mingle freely and fosters a communal atmosphere. Flexible spaces that can adapt to different group sizes or activities also reflect the ENFJ’s preference for dynamic social engagement.

Warm and Inviting Color Palettes

Color significantly influences mood and atmosphere. ENFJs gravitate toward warm, soothing hues such as soft yellows, gentle greens, warm taupes, and coral tones. These colors evoke feelings of comfort and safety while still energizing the space. Incorporating accent walls or decor pieces with these colors can subtly enhance the welcoming vibe.

Comfortable and Inclusive Seating Arrangements

Seating should invite guests to relax and stay awhile. Plush sofas, cozy armchairs, and versatile poufs or ottomans can accommodate groups of varying sizes and preferences. Arranging seating in conversational clusters encourages dialogue and connection, which ENFJs prize deeply.

Personalized Decor and Meaningful Details

To make the home uniquely their own, ENFJs often decorate with personal items that tell a story. Family photos, travel souvenirs, pieces of art, and handcrafted objects create a sense of authenticity and invite guests to learn about their life journey. Personal touches also stimulate conversation and deepen relationships.

Creating Inviting Spaces: Enhancing Ambiance and Comfort

Beyond the structural design of a home, the ambiance plays a pivotal role in making it welcoming. ENFJs can enhance this atmosphere through sensory and tactile elements:

Incorporate Fresh Flowers and Greenery

Plants and fresh flowers breathe life into any space. ENFJs often choose lush houseplants or seasonal floral arrangements that brighten rooms and improve air quality. The presence of nature indoors has calming effects and signals care and attentiveness to detail.

Warm and Adjustable Lighting

Lighting sets the tone for social interaction. Soft, warm light sources such as floor lamps, table lamps with dimmers, string lights, or candles create a cozy and intimate ambiance. Layered lighting options allow ENFJs to tailor the mood depending on the occasion, whether it’s a lively gathering or a quiet conversation.

Cozy Textiles for a Homely Feel

Adding plush blankets, textured cushions, and soft rugs contributes to physical comfort and visual warmth. These elements invite guests to unwind and linger, fostering a sense of ease. ENFJs often select textiles in colors and patterns that complement their overall decor while providing comfort.

Engaging Activities and Interactive Elements

ENFJs appreciate a home that encourages connection through shared experiences. Including games, puzzles, books, or art supplies can spark creativity and camaraderie among guests. A dedicated game table or a bookshelf stocked with conversation starters reflects the ENFJ’s desire to nurture relationships through interaction.

Maintaining Balance: Preserving Energy and Well-Being

While ENFJs naturally devote much energy to others, maintaining a welcoming home also requires attention to personal boundaries and self-care. Ensuring the home supports both social interaction and individual rejuvenation is essential.

Regular Decluttering and Organization

Keeping spaces tidy and free of unnecessary clutter helps reduce stress and maintain an orderly environment conducive to relaxation and hospitality. ENFJs benefit from routines that involve donating unused items and organizing belongings to keep the home fresh and inviting.

Creating Personal Retreats

Designating quiet zones or private nooks within the home where the ENFJ can recharge is vital. These might include a cozy reading corner, a meditation space, or a home office shielded from the main social areas. Personal retreats ensure that the ENFJ’s emotional needs are met amidst their outward focus.

Incorporating Self-Care Rituals

Integrating elements like aromatherapy, soothing music, or comfortable lounge areas encourages regular moments of relaxation. ENFJs can also use their homes to practice hobbies or mindfulness exercises that restore energy.

Managing Social Commitments Wisely

Although ENFJs enjoy hosting and socializing, they must be mindful not to overcommit. Setting limits on the frequency and scale of gatherings helps prevent burnout and preserves the joy of connection. Clear communication with guests about availability and boundaries supports sustainable hospitality.
